User's Manual
Video Splitter (8-Port)
Model #: B114-008
NOTE: Follow these installation and operating
procedures to ensure correct performance and
to prevent damage to this unit or to its
connected devices.
Introduction:
The Video Splitter is a signal booster and splitter that takes video input from a single source and directs it to
multiple video outputs for monitors using analog signals. It extends the distance a signal is sent to about 210 ft.
Features:
One video input to multiple video outputs
Transmission distance of up to 210 feet
Suitable for SVGA, VGA, and Multisync monitors
Daisy-chain multiple units to increase the number of outputs
Power-save mode, when the computer is off the power indicator LED's flash
IMPORTANT NOTE: This unit is not designed for CGA, EGA or MONOCHROME type monitors or
any monitor using a digital video signal.
Specifications:
Power Consumption DC 9V, 250mA(max)
Maximum Cable Length 210 feet
Signal Type VGA, SVGA, Multisync Monitor
Slide Switch Video Signal Gain Control
Installation:
Stand-Alone Installation:
1. Connect the PC's video output port to the Video Splitter's “Video In” port using an HDDB15 Male/Female
Monitor Extension Cable (Tripp Lite # P500-006, P510-006, P510-010 or P510-015).
2. Connect the Video Splitter's “Video Out” ports to the input of your monitors either by using the existing
cable on the monitor or by using an HDDB15 Male/Male Monitor Cable (Tripp Lite # P502-006, P512-006
or P512-010).
3. Connect the provided power supply to the Video Splitter and turn on the unit. Your Video Splitter is ready to go.
NOTE: A slide switch located under the Splitter is used to control the Signal Gain (also known as Power
Boost). For short distances, set the switch to “Normal” Gain by sliding the switch toward the front panel of
the unit. As the distance between Splitter and monitor increases, you may need to increase the unit's Gain by
sliding the switch towards the back.
WARNING!
Use ONLY 9V DC in the operation of these devices.
